Thousands of smokers across Ireland are to attempt to give up the habit today.
Ash Wednesday is a traditional day for many to make a fresh effort to stamp out cigarettes for good.
The Government will also launch its annual campaign to reduce smoking among construction workers, who are one of the heaviest smoking groups in Ireland.
The campaign enjoys an average 30% success rate, although national smoking levels remain stubbornly at around the same percentage, making it one of the highest in Europe.
